Rob Lee - Post-playing Career

Post-playing Career

In October 2006, Lee was interviewed for the manager position at Bournemouth, but the job went to Kevin Bond. Lee was arrested in July 2007, alongside former team-mate Warren Barton, for taking a limousine but was not charged. He also appeared for Newcastle on the charity television show Premier League All Stars in September 2007.

In May 2008, he captained Legal & General to victory in a charity five-a-side tournament in St Albans, helping to raise £15,000 for the leukemia charity the Anthony Nolan Trust.

Currently, he works as a regular pundit for Singapore's Football Channel. He is also backup commentator alongside John Burridge for TEN Sports' UEFA Champions League fixtures.
